Pastéis de Belém
The original custard tart, made to a secret recipe since 1837. The queue moves fast — order 6 at the counter, sprinkle with cinnamon and sugar, and eat them warm. Life-changing.
Alfama & Fado Evening
Walk the cobblestone alleys of Lisbon's oldest neighbourhood at golden hour, then settle into a fado house (A Tasca do Chico or Clube de Fado) for the most melancholic and beautiful music in Europe.
Tram 28 & Viewpoints
The vintage yellow tram 28 connects Lisbon's historic hilltop viewpoints (miradouros). Grab an outdoor seat and let it take you through the historic quarter.
Jerónimos Monastery
The finest example of Manueline architecture in Portugal — intricate stonework carved to represent maritime discoveries. Where Vasco da Gama and Luís de Camões are buried.
LX Factory Sunday Market
A converted 19th-century industrial complex that turns into Lisbon's best market every Sunday — vintage clothing, art, books, street food, and live music under iron arches.
São Jorge Castle
A Moorish hilltop fortress with the best panoramic view over Lisbon's rooftops, the Tagus river, and the 25 de Abril Bridge — arrive late afternoon for golden-hour light.
